Responsibilities

  • Clinic Operations: Manage day-to-day operations, patient flow, scheduling, exam room utilization, and workflow standardization
  • Staff Leadership & HR Coordination: Supervise and support front desk, clinical, and nursing staff; assist with hiring, onboarding, scheduling, performance management, and HR compliance
  • Provider Support: Coordinate provider schedules, onboarding, PTO, credentialing, and ongoing administrative needs
  • Medical Supplies & Inventory: Oversee ordering and inventory of medical supplies, labs, and vaccines, including flu clinic planning
  • Billing & Revenue Oversight: Monitor insurance processes, billing performance, denials, collections, KPIs, and revenue leakage
  • EHR & Systems Management: Support EHR workflows, documentation accuracy, staff training, troubleshooting, and system upgrades
  • Compliance & Risk Management: Ensure compliance with HIPAA, OSHA, CLIA, and other regulatory requirements; manage audits and renewals
  • Vendor & Financial Oversight: Manage vendor relationships, accounts payable, invoices, recurring expenses, and budget tracking
  • Patient Experience & Quality: Address escalated patient issues and maintain a consistent, high-quality patient experience
  • Growth & Marketing Support: Coordinate operational readiness for marketing campaigns and increased patient volume

Qualifications

  • 3–5+ years in a medical office or healthcare administrative setting
  • 1–3+ years in a management or office manager role
  • Bilingual in English and Japanese
  • Strong organizational and multitasking skills
  • Experience with clinical workflows, medical terminology, and EHR systems
